rsz_smith_pic2SMITH, Myrtle Mae (nee McKellar) – Of Moore Township, passed away peacefully on Friday, May 23, 2014 at Marshall Gowland Manor, Sarnia, surrounded by her loving family, in her 100th year (born July 17, 1914). Wife of the late Lloyd Smith (1974). Cherished mother of Oliver (Janet) Smith of Moore Township and Elsie (Don) Lumley of Corunna. Survived by special sister-in-law Ina McKellar. She will be sadly missed by her grandchildren; Dianna Mae (Doug) Hus of London, Stafford (Jade) Lumley of British Columbia, Brenda Lee (Paul) Toner of Corunna, David (Pam) Smith of Camlachie and Douglas Smith of Watford. She was very proud of her nine great-grandchildren; Josh and Brianne Hus, Royal, Pearl and Löv Lumley, Julia and Jenna Toner, Amelia and Carson Smith. Myrtle is predeceased by her parents Peter and Eva McKellar, brother Ross McKellar, sister Ada (Leroy Bruton) (Verne) Robbins. Myrtle was born in Sarnia but spent most of her life in Moore Township as a proud farmer’s wife. She belonged to the Mayflower Rebekah Lodge No. 324, the Moore Centre Women’s Institute, Knox-Moore Ladies Aid and L.E.A. and L.A.P.M. Sarnia for many years.
